Subject: DR drill — LintWell recovery step

Hi, as part of Saturday's disaster-recovery drill, you'll restore the LintWell documentation linter from the cold backup on the Ferncastle standby host. After the restore completes, the rule vault will prompt for recovery before serving checks. At that prompt, enter the passphrase shown directly below.

recovery phrase for fajeg-kawep: druix-gorius-briax-ulaeth-fraox-lammir-pelox-jormir-pelwyn-julir

## Mergewell Environments

Mergewell is our customer-record deduplication service, and it runs in three environments: sandbox, staging, and prod. Sandbox uses synthetic records only, so go wild there. Staging mirrors prod nightly, minus anything flagged sensitive by the Oakhurst scrubber. Prod dedup runs are scheduled, never manual — ask in the team channel if you think one is needed. Each environment boots with the configuration values listed below.

deployment values, baguf-yagef:
ralath:
  log_level: debug
  metrics_host: metrics.ralath.qorvellabs.internal
  pool_size: 8

MEMO TO THE BOARD

Effective immediately, Varent Industries is pausing all external hiring in the Coastal Logistics division. Current requisitions are withdrawn; backfills require sign-off from Director Halvesen. The freeze reflects softer contract volumes out of the Merrow Bay terminal and is expected to hold through the next two quarters. Payroll projections have been updated accordingly. Board members should note the strategic context summarized below.

confidential, kahog-bawif: The northern region missed its Pramir quota by 20.0 percent last quarter. Casaxek Freight plans to lower the Fraion list price by 41.5 percent in December. The finance team signed off on a budget of $236.4 million for Project Druius. The renewal with Fenysix Partners closes at $91.3 million a year, 2.1 percent below the last contract.

Break-Glass Access — Wavecrest Preview Service

This page covers emergency access to the audio waveform preview renderer. If the preview pipeline stalls during a release and on-call cannot respond, the release manager may invoke break-glass mode, which bypasses normal approval and unlocks the renderer's admin console. Use it sparingly and log every action taken. The break-glass recovery passphrase appears below.

unlock words, kafog-tajof: ulador-ulaael-kasvan